Web3 feb. 2024 · Lucentis, Eylea and Avastin offer similar visual benefits, according to many ophthalmologists. But Beovu is the first anti-VEGF drug to provide similar benefits with a single eye injection only four times a year. Here are some other differences that your ophthalmologist may explain to you as you discuss treatment options. Web25 okt. 2024 · After the Injection. After the injection, your Texas Retina Associates physician will clean your eye to remove the antiseptic and will also check to make sure there are no complications. Your intraocular pressure can temporarily rise but usually returns to normal within a few minutes. Your doctor may check this pressure before you leave to go home. Sometimes … crypto exchange bustWeb2 mrt. 2024 · There are three main anti-VEGF medicines: Avastin. Lucentis. Eylea. Ophthalmologists generally consider all three to be safe and effective treatments for retinal disease. One study that compared the effectiveness of Lucentis and Avastin found them both effective for treating Wet AMD.
